  <dc:title>Copy letter from Robert William Frederick Harrison, Assistant Secretary of the Royal Society to Dr William Napier Shaw FRS</dc:title>
  <dc:description>'The appointment of a Superintendent at Valencia Observatory to succeed Mr Cullum on his retirement has been, as you know, the subject of discussion by a Sub-Committee of the Gassiot Committee, which entrusted to that Sub-Committee the nomination of a suitable candidate. 
I am now directed by the Chairman of the Gassiot Committee to forward you the unanimous recommendation of the Sub-Committee; which is that Mr L H G Dines MA, AMICE, Senior Professor Assistant now at Eskdalemuir Observatory be appointed to success Mr Cullum.'</dc:description>
  <dc:date>22 February 1915</dc:date>
